Sample Answer
Undoubtedly, the advent of mobile phones has significantly transformed our lifestyle in myriad ways. Firstly, these devices have revolutionized communication, enabling instantaneous connectivity across vast distances, thereby fostering a sense of global community. Additionally, mobile phones have become indispensable tools for information gathering, offering access to a plethora of knowledge at our fingertips.
However, this convenience comes at a cost, as the omnipresence of mobile technology has led to a decline in face-to-face interactions, potentially undermining interpersonal relationships. Moreover, the pervasive use of smartphones has engendered a sedentary lifestyle, contributing to various health concerns. Thus, while mobile phones facilitate convenience and efficiency, they also pose challenges that necessitate a delicate balance between technology use and personal well-being.
